The Iowa Transportation Commission will hold its next business meeting Tuesday, Nov. 13, in the Materials Conference Room at the Iowa Department of Transportation’s headquarters at 800 Lincoln Way in Ames.

Following the business meeting, the Iowa Transportation Commission and Iowa DOT staff will tour the Iowa State University Research Park. While on the tour, transportation issues will be discussed, but no action will be taken.

Informal workshop session
The Commission will meet informally with staff from the Iowa DOT beginning at 9:30 a.m. Tuesday, Nov. 13, in the Materials Conference Room at the Iowa DOT’s headquarters in Ames.
The following transportation-related matters may be discussed, but no action will be taken during the meeting. The items are listed in no particular order and may be discussed at any point during the workshop.
- Commission input
- Director’s report
- 2019 Highway Program balance report
- 2019 Commission Tours
- RISE Policy – research parks
- RISE Project
- City of Nevada
- Fiscal Year 2020 Traffic Safety Improvement Program recommendations (The recommendations can be viewed online after the workshop at iowadot.gov/traffic/traffic-and-safety-programs/tsip/tsip-program.)
- Calendar Year 2019 Intercity Bus Grant Program (The recommendations can be viewed online after the workshop at iowadot.gov/transit/funding-programs-and-applications/funding-programs.)
- Federal Fiscal Year (FFY) 2018 Federal Bus Replacement Discretionary Funding (The recommendations can be viewed online after the workshop at iowadot.gov/transit/funding-programs-and-applications/funding-programs.)
- Corridor Preservation
- State Transportation Plan – Corridor Strategies
- Asset Management – Project Prioritization
